Another blitz by vandals at the Oristano Intermodal Center. This morning the welcome to the numerous commuters was an unsightly spectacle after a new rampage of kids who went wild last weekend despite the Center being closed by security guards at midnight.
Groups of young people had fun in their own way by destroying the toilets, both the women's and men's ones: they tore the handles off the doors, damaged the toilets and threw paper everywhere. The rampages continued in the waiting room where all the benches were moved and rubbish was scattered everywhere. And at dawn, the first Monday commuters discovered what had happened. The situation was immediately reported and action was taken to clean up and tidy up those rooms that had been devastated by some rowdies.
Last November, after repeated “incursions” into the underpass, the main building and the elevator, the administration decided to close access to the Intermodal Center during the night. But that wasn’t enough. “The security guard closes the building at midnight,” explains Councilor Ivano Cuccu, “it reopens at 3 because the first bus leaves, then it closes again until 5. Unfortunately, someone still manages to sneak in.” In recent months, the Councilor had already asked the Region for contributions to deal with this situation, but everything is still at a standstill, now the focus is on strengthening video surveillance.
